Upon many requests we are proud to introduce the Nexus NX-4090 power supply. The latest edition to our power supply series is a 400 Watt (true power) power supply based on the successful design of the NX-3500. The Nexus NX-4090 produces an amazing 16.2 dB(A) in idle mode and surely leads the market.

The NX-4090 is version ATX 2.0 compatible. Currently the NX-4090 is equipped with an 20-pin motherboard connector and to fully comply with the ATX 2.0 standards you require a 20-pin to 24-pin adapter cable.

The Nexus NX-3500 and NX-4090 have a honey comb grill structure for more airflow. The honey comb grill structure is more efficient than standard circle stamped grill structures.
ATX 2.0 compatible!

The Nexus NX-4090 is ATX 2.0 compatible and can be used on 24-pin motherboards using the special 20-pin to 24-pin adapter cable. This adapter cable is sold seperatly and is not included in the package.

Specifications:
  • Remote ON/OFF Control: The power supply shall accept a logic open collector level which will disable/enable all out put voltage (excluding +5V standby)

  • Output voltage hold-up time:

    • 15.0mS minimum: at 115V / 50 Hz

    • 12.0mS minimum: at 230V / 50 Hz.

  • Operation at no load: The power supply will be capable of being operated with no load on any or all outputs without damage.

  • Over voltage protection:

    • +5V : 6.5V(max.)

    • +3.3V : 4.6V(max.)

    • +12V1 : 15.5V(max.)

    • +12V2 : 15.5V(max.)

  • Over current protection: There shall be protection from an output over-current event. The power supply may shutdown from such an event and require power-on restart. Testing consists of application of the listed over-current value with maximum load on all other outputs. Over-current test values: (maximum load)
    • +3.3V : 80A(max.)

    • +5V    : 68A(max.)

    • +12V1 : 45A(max.)

    • +12V2 : 45A(max.) 

  • Short current protection: A short circuit at any output shall cause no damage to the power supply nor blow the primary fuse. The power supply may shut down in the event of a short circuit and require power-on restart. A short circuit consists of application of a test resistance of less then 0.05 ohms at each output with maximum load on all outputs.

  • Output risetime: The cold-start enable output voltage risetime of all outputs shall be measured with maximum load on all outputs. Riseti me (10-90%):

    • +3.3V   20mS (max.)

    • +5V      20mS (max.)

    • +12V    20mS (max.)

    • +12V     20mS (max.)

    • +5Vsv   20mS (max.)

  • Output overshoot: No output voltage shall overshoot or generate spikes at turn-on or turn-off, during momentary power loss, output short, or realistic input voltage or output load changes. Overshoot is defined as any output that exceeds the voltage tolerance plus or minus an additional 5%.

  • Efficiency: Overall efficiency must be 70% min. measured at normal AC mains voltage and frequency with maximum loads on all outputs.

  • Power good signal: 115/230V (full load): 100-500mS

  • Temperature range:

    • operating 0oC~50oC

    • storage -20oC~+65oC

  • Relative Humidity: 90%

  • Safety requirements: TUV EN60950, NEMKO + CB REPORT, IEC 60950, UL 60950

  • Dielectric strenght: Primary to frame ground: 1800 Vac for 1 sec. Primary to secondary: 1800 Vac for 1 sec.

  • Insulation resistance: Primary to secondary: 20 Meg. ohms min. Primary to frame ground: 20 Meg. ohms min.

  • Ground leakage current: The power supply ground leakage current shall be less than 3.5mA
